November Staff of the Month I am thrilled to take this opportunity to recognize an exceptional member of our team, Mrs. Lori Ellis. Her hard work and dedication have not gone unnoticed, and it is time we celebrate her contributions. Lori Ellis has been instrumental in organizing the Veteran's Day Assembly. While she receives help from students, much of the meticulous planning and behind-the-scenes work is courtesy of her relentless efforts. Additionally, her commitment to the Student Council and various school activities makes her a cornerstone of our community. As one of the longest-serving teachers at our school, Lori embodies the true spirit of the Blue Devils. She consistently supervises student activities, attends, Education meetings, and balances her teaching responsibilities—all while maintaining a positive attitude. Lori’s efforts extend beyond this month. Throughout the entire year, she drives initiatives such as the Rock-A-Thon to support kids in need and holds students accountable with kindness and consistency. Her wealth of knowledge is an invaluable resource for both students and staff. Lori deserves this recognition for her unwavering dedication and passion for our school.

Seniors and families- SAVE THE DATE! We will be hosting the Finance Authority of Maine on November 20th at 6pm in the CHS library for a Financial Aid Workshop. This workshop will help you take the first steps to apply for financial aid and be on your path to a more affordable higher education. Experts will be here to answer your questions! Please RSVP to Mrs. Pike by calling the school or emailing spike@calaisschools.org

Our 7th & 8th grade Student Council entered a car into Saturday's trunk or treat event. They picked the theme of Monsters Inc, and worked hard to create a fun stop for the kiddos, complete with a monster cut out photo opportunity! Our student council members had a great time passing out candy to all the trick or treaters!

Winter Sports start this week. It's going to be a busy week!! Basketball Tryouts Monday and Tuesday this week. Girls basketball 3-4:30pm & Boys basketball 4:30-6:30pm in the gym. Wrestling practice will be Monday thru Friday 5-7pm upstairs in the wrestling room. Cheer practice will be Monday 6:30-8pm, Tuesday-Friday 6-7:30pm, and Saturday 10-12 in the cafeteria. Parent meeting for winter sports will be Tuesday evening at 6pm in the library. Coaches will briefly discuss expectations for the season, and there will be an opportunity for Q&A Looking forward to another great season of sports. LET'S GO BLUE!
